[Mephedrone -- an old-new drug of abuse]
Anita Réka Tóth1, Zsuzsanna Hideg, László Institóris
1Szegedi Tudományegyetem, Általános Orvostudományi Kar, Szent-Györgyi Albert Orvostudományi Centrum, Igazságügyi Orvostani Intézet Szeged, Kossuth L. sgt. 40. 6724. tothar@gmail.com
Unlabelled:
New natural and synthetic compounds are continuously introduced into the illicit drug market. Their origin, composition, main and side-effects are often not exactly known by the users themselves. Thus, the control of these substances is extremely difficult.
Aims:
In year 2008, a new synthetic drug called mephedrone (2-metilamino-1-(4-metilfenil) propan-1-on) appeared in Hungary. This work summarizes its frequency in biological samples investigated for illicit drugs, and experiences of the medical examination of mephedrone-users.
Methods:
Toxicological analyses of biological samples (urine and/or blood) were carried by GC-MS at the Institute of National Toxicology and at Department of Forensic Medicine, University Szeged.
Results:
Altogether 5386 samples were analyzed in 2010 (4922 in Budapest and 464 in Szeged), and mephedrone was identified in 363 cases (7%).
Conclusions:
Mephedrone is banned in Hungary since January 1st, 2011, but it still available in the illegal drug market. At present we do not have sufficient experience with its long-term effects, tolerance, addiction, withdrawal symptoms or toxic dose. Thus, it is difficult to establish whether addiction and/or mental disorder occurred.
